Because refunds are limited to specific described circumstances, users generally cannot recover fees paid even if dissatisfied with the Service.
Interpretive note: The canonical claim focuses on the non-refundability rule, which is the primary legal proposition. Tax collection and third-party transactor provisions are recorded as omitted material.
Readers are generally not entitled to a refund of fees, except where the Terms explicitly identify specific circumstances permitting one.
